From Newstead, Roxburghshire

Spearhead or javelin head
Add to album

This iron spearhead or javelin head was found at the site of the Roman fort at Newstead in Roxburghshire. It was part of the equipment of the auxiliary cavalry, designed to be thrown. The weapon was used between 80 and 180 AD.

The spearhead is damaged on its blade and socket.

Roman spears were either thrown or thrust at a target. The two functions led to differences in manufacture, with throwing spears (javelins) usually lighter. The auxiliary cavalry carried either throwing spears or the heavier thrusting lance.
